Blackberry Curve 8320 is a Blackberry OS Smartphone. It has a 2.5 inches display. It features a 2 MP rear camera. It packs a 1100 mAh Battery. Notable features include Expandable Storage and 3.5mm Headphone Jack.

Blackberry Curve 8320 Full Specs

General
Sim TypeSingle Sim, GSM
Dual SimNo
Device TypeSmartphone
Release DateSeptember, 2007
Design
Dimensions60 x 107 x 15.5 mm
Weight111 g
QwertyYes
Display
TypeColor (65K colors Colors)
Size2.5 inches, 320 x 240 pixels
Aspect Ratio4:3
PPI~ 160 PPI
Memory
Card SlotYes, upto 4 GB
Connectivity
GPRSYes
EDGEYes
3GNo
WifiYes, with wifi-hotspot
BluetoothYes, v2.0
USBYes, miniUSB v2.0
Extra
3.5mm Headphone JackYes
Camera
Rear Camera2 MP
Video Recording240 x 180 px @ 15 fps
FlashYes, LED
Front CameraNo
Technical
OSBlackberry OS
CPU312 MHz, Single Core Processor
JavaYes, MIDP v2
BrowserYes, supports HTML
Multimedia
SupportsMMS, Instant Messaging
EmailYes
MusicMP3, WAV, eAAC+, WMA
VideoMP4, WMV, H.263, H.264
FM RadioNo
Document ReaderYes
Battery
TypeRemovable Battery
Size1100 mAh, Li-ion Battery
StandBy Time17 days
Talk Time4 hours
